21-Year-Old In Serious Condition After Accident In Henrietta

It took the intervention of the Mauritius Fire and Rescue Service (MFRS) to pull a 21 year old driver from the wheel of his car on the evening of Wednesday July 13. The car of the Toyota brand ended up against a concrete electric pylon. This was after hitting first a wooden pylon of Mauritius Telecom (MT) and a concrete and sheet metal fence on the left side of the Royale Road in Henrietta. The young driver, who was unconscious, could not be submitted to a breathalyzer test.

This accident occurred shortly before 11:00 p.m. on Wednesday, July 13. The car, driven by this young man, struck a wooden MT tower on Royal Road in Henrietta. The vehicle continued on its way to hit a concrete and sheet metal fence before ending up against a concrete electrical tower.

The concrete and sheet metal wall, the wooden tower and the car were damaged. The driver was seriously injured. A MFRS team was called to the scene of the accident to extricate the driver from his vehicle. He was taken care of by the personnel of an ambulance of the Emergency Medical Service to be taken to the Victoria Hospital, Candos. He underwent surgery in the early morning hours of Thursday, July 14. At the time of the accident, he was driving towards Glen-Park.

An investigation was initiated at the level of the police station of Vacoas to shed light on the exact circumstances of this accident.
